Top Attractions

Hollywood Beach Boardwalk

The Hollywood Beach Boardwalk is a must-visit attraction in Hollywood Beach. Stretching for 2.5 miles, this boardwalk offers stunning views of the ocean and is lined with restaurants, bars, and shops. You can rent bikes or rollerblades and take a leisurely ride along the boardwalk or simply enjoy a stroll while taking in the sights and sounds of the beach.

Art and Culture Center of Hollywood

The Art and Culture Center of Hollywood is a great place to experience the local art scene. The museum features contemporary art exhibitions, live music and theater performances, and interactive workshops for adults and children alike.

Anne Kolb Nature Center

The Anne Kolb Nature Center is a 1,500-acre coastal mangrove wetland that offers a unique opportunity to explore Florida’s natural beauty. Visitors can take guided tours or rent kayaks and explore the waterways on their own. The center also features a museum, a nature trail, and an observation tower.

Food Scene

Billy’s Stone Crab

Billy’s Stone Crab is a local institution that has been serving fresh seafood for more than 40 years. The restaurant is known for its stone crab claws, which are harvested from the nearby waters and served with mustard sauce. Billy’s also offers a variety of other seafood dishes, as well as steak and pasta options.

Le Tub

Le Tub is a quirky beachside restaurant that has been featured on the Food Network and in numerous magazines. The restaurant is housed in a converted gas station and offers a variety of burgers, sandwiches, and seafood dishes. The real highlight, however, is the restaurant’s famous burgers, which are made with a blend of sirloin, chuck, and brisket.

Budget-Friendly Tips

Take Advantage of Happy Hour Deals

Many of the restaurants and bars along the Hollywood Beach Boardwalk offer happy hour specials, which can be a great way to save money on food and drinks. Look for deals on appetizers, drinks, and entrees during the late afternoon and early evening hours.

Visit During the Off-Season

Summer is the peak tourist season in Hollywood Beach, which means prices for hotels, restaurants, and attractions are often higher. Consider visiting during the off-season (fall, winter, or spring) when crowds are smaller and prices are more budget-friendly.

Natural Wonders

Everglades National Park

Everglades National Park is a vast wilderness area that spans more than 1.5 million acres. The park is home to a variety of rare and endangered species, including the Florida panther and the American crocodile. Visitors can take guided tours, hike on nature trails, or explore the waterways by canoe or kayak.

Ah-Tah-Thi-Ki Museum

The Ah-Tah-Thi-Ki Museum is a museum dedicated to the history and culture of the Seminole Tribe of Florida. The museum features exhibits, artifacts, and interactive displays that showcase the tribe’s rich history and traditions.
